Presenting a Canva design smoothly on a Zoom call takes more than just screen sharing. This tutorial covers accessing Canva's Presenter View and using it alongside Zoom to deliver a more polished virtual presentation.
01Access Presenter View in Canva
Open your Canva presentation and switch into Presenter View mode before your meeting starts.
02Integrate Canva with Zoom
Share the Presenter View window through Zoom's screen share so your audience sees a clean, presentation-style view.
03Engage your audience effectively
Use Presenter View's tools, like speaker notes, to stay on track and keep the presentation flowing naturally.
04Apply best practices for both beginners and pros
Practice switching between Presenter View and other windows beforehand so the transition feels seamless during a live call.
Frequently asked questions
Do I need a Canva Pro account to use Presenter View?
Presenter View is generally available on standard Canva accounts, though some presentation features can vary by plan.
Can I see speaker notes while presenting through Zoom?
Yes, Presenter View is designed to let you view notes on your screen while your audience only sees the slides.
Will my audience see anything other than the slides?
If set up correctly, sharing just the Presenter View window keeps notes and controls hidden from your audience.
Does this work with other video conferencing tools besides Zoom?
Yes, the same screen-sharing approach generally works with other video call platforms, not just Zoom.
